Yucca Health: Detailed Look
Yucca Health
LegitScript-certified GLP-1 provider with named physicians and BNPL financing
Pros
- LegitScript certified — pharmacy and telehealth verified
- 4.6/5 Trustpilot rating from 1,000+ verified patient reviews
- Named physicians: Dr. Michael Wasef, MD and Dr. Andrew Sakla, DO
- Buy now, pay later via Klarna, Affirm, and Afterpay
Cons
- Best pricing requires 6-month commitment
- Compounded medications only — no brand-name options
Users who want a LegitScript-certified provider with verified patient reviews and flexible financing
Novi: Detailed Look
Novi
No-contract GLP-1 access with unlimited clinician support from $199/mo
Pros
- All-in transparent pricing with no hidden fees
- Unlimited clinician access for check-ins and dose adjustments
- Month-to-month with no contracts or minimum commitments
- Includes nutritionist-crafted meal plans and online community
Cons
- No refunds once a prescription has been shipped
- Relatively new with limited long-term track record
Users who want flexible, no-contract GLP-1 access with strong clinical support
